Snowman Logistics, India’s leading provider of integrated temperature-controlled logistics, has begun construction of a state-of-the-art warehouse in Pune. Developed under the Built-to-Suit (BTS) model by Whitecastle Infra, a reputed regional developer, the new facility will add 5,900 pallets to Snowman’s existing Pune capacity of 16,000 pallets. The facility is expected to be operational by June 2026.
The Pune warehouse is designed to support a diverse range of industries, including ice cream, chocolates, dairy products, quick service restaurants (QSRs), coffee chains, meat, poultry, seafood, pharmaceuticals, and other goods that require strict temperature-controlled storage and distribution.
This expansion is part of Snowman’s broader strategy to strengthen India’s cold chain infrastructure across key production and consumption hubs. With an existing network of 154,330 pallets across 21 cities—including Mumbai, Chennai, Bengaluru, Delhi, and Kolkata—Snowman continues to set the benchmark for high-quality, reliable temperature-controlled logistics services in India.
